JOB DESCRIPTION:
* Lead the project
team, subcontractors, owner's consultants and representatives to ensure
optimal alignment and efficient systems installation.
* Prepare and manage
the contract item's list for all components, materials, and systems to
ensure that all ROJ dates are in compliance with the project schedule with
the appropriate approval status.
* Participate in
schedule update meetings and provide the latest information for an
informed and accurate schedule.
* Evaluate and
manage the processing of RFI's.
* Manage the budget
including the review, evaluation, and negotiation of all change orders
with understanding of the financial status of all subcontractors.
* Supervise, coach
and mentor Assistant MEP Engineers.
* Co-lead the MEP
Coordination Process with the VDC Engineer, ensuring overall installation
is in compliance with the design requirements, operations and maintenance
fundamentals, and quality standards.
* Prepare scope of
work documents with a division of responsibility for trades and specific
scopes of work for temporary operations.
* Partner with the
MEP Superintendent to resolve conflicts between the mechanical and
electrical systems with the site logistics plan and in compliance with the
project schedule.
* Co-lead with the
MEP Superintendent the overall turnover process including start-up,
testing, commissioning and closeout.
* Conduct regular
project walkthroughs with the MEP staff to ensure that work is proceeding
in accordance with the contract documents, coordination drawings, and
approved submittals.
* Identify and
inform field staff of difficult installation requirements in sufficient
time to allow for proper planning and execution.
* Manage and secure
all municipal and agency documentation required for temporary certificates
of information and system operation.
* Create and
implement the quality control plan with the MEP Superintendent.
